๐ Back to Basics: What Exactly is a Fax Machine?
Before we dive into who invented it, letโs break down what a fax machine actually does. Imagine sending a physical document through thin airโno scanning apps or email attachments required. A fax machine works by converting an image (like your handwritten note) into electrical signals that travel over phone lines and are then reassembled at the other end. Sounds futuristic, right? ๐ Meet Alexander Bain: The Unsung Hero of Fax Technology
The credit for inventing the first fax machine goes to Scottish engineer **Alexander Bain** in 1843โyes, you read that correctly, *1843*! Long before smartphones existed, Bain created a device capable of transmitting images over telegraph wires. His design involved synchronized pendulums that scanned and reproduced text line by line. While primitive compared to todayโs standards, his concept laid the foundation for future innovations. ๐ ๏ธ
But waitโฆ thereโs more! Over time, several inventors improved upon Bainโs idea:
โข **Frederick Bakewell**: Enhanced the process with rotating cylinders instead of pendulums.
โข **Giovanni Caselli**: Developed the worldโs first commercial fax service in France during the 1860s. Talk about European innovation! ๐ซ๐ท
